The Current Challenges of Cross-Border Trade

Cross-border trade involves complex processes, including payments, logistics, customs, and compliance. Traditional systems rely heavily on intermediaries, such as banks, clearinghouses, and regulatory bodies, to facilitate these processes. However, this centralized approach presents several challenges:

  • High Transaction Costs: Cross-border transactions often involve multiple intermediaries, resulting in high fees and foreign exchange costs.
  • Slow Transaction Speeds: The involvement of multiple intermediaries and manual processes leads to delays in cross-border transactions.
  • Lack of Transparency: The opacity of the current system makes it difficult to track and verify the authenticity of trade documents and transactions.
  • Limited Financial Inclusion: Small and medium-sized enterprises (SMEs) and individuals in developing countries often face barriers to accessing cross-border trade due to limited access to banking services and trade financing.

Understanding Decentralized Finance (DeFi)

Decentralized finance, or DeFi, refers to the use of blockchain technology and cryptocurrencies to recreate traditional financial systems in a decentralized and transparent manner. DeFi platforms provide open and permissionless access to financial services such as lending, borrowing, trading, and payments, without the need for intermediaries. By leveraging smart contracts and blockchain infrastructure, DeFi aims to democratize finance and remove barriers to financial inclusion.

The Potential of DeFi in Cross-Border Trade

Borderless Transactions

DeFi enables borderless transactions by leveraging cryptocurrencies, which can be transferred across borders without the need for traditional banking infrastructure. This eliminates the need for intermediaries, such as correspondent banks, and reduces transaction costs and settlement times.

Enhanced Efficiency and Speed

By leveraging blockchain technology, DeFi streamlines cross-border trade processes and automates tasks, reducing the reliance on manual processes and paperwork. This results in faster transaction settlements, reduced administrative burdens, and improved overall efficiency in cross-border trade.

Reduction of Intermediaries and Costs

DeFi eliminates the need for intermediaries, such as banks and clearinghouses, in cross-border trade transactions. This reduces costs associated with fees, foreign exchange, and compliance, making cross-border trade more affordable and accessible for businesses of all sizes.

Improved Security and Trust

Blockchain technology ensures the immutability and transparency of transaction records, enhancing the security and trust in cross-border trade. Smart contracts enable the execution of predefined trade agreements, ensuring that all parties fulfill their obligations, reducing the risk of fraud and disputes.

Financial Inclusion and Access

DeFi promotes financial inclusion by providing access to financial services to individuals and businesses that have traditionally been underserved by the existing financial system. With DeFi, even those without a traditional bank account can participate in cross-border trade and access trade financing through decentralized lending and borrowing protocols.

Applications of DeFi in Cross-Border Trade

Cross-Border Payments

DeFi enables fast and cost-effective cross-border payments by leveraging cryptocurrencies and stablecoins. Payments can be settled directly between buyers and sellers, eliminating the need for intermediaries and reducing transaction costs and settlement times.

Trade Financing

DeFi platforms provide innovative trade financing solutions, allowing businesses to access working capital and trade financing without the need for traditional banks. By leveraging decentralized lending and borrowing protocols, businesses can obtain loans using their digital assets as collateral.

Supply Chain Management

Blockchain-based supply chain solutions can enhance transparency, traceability, and efficiency in cross-border trade. DeFi protocols enable the creation of decentralized supply chain platforms that track the movement of goods, verify authenticity, and automate trade-related processes such as customs documentation and payments.

Smart Contracts and Legal Compliance

Smart contracts, powered by blockchain technology, can automate trade agreements and ensure compliance with legal and regulatory requirements. By executing predefined terms and conditions, smart contracts reduce the need for intermediaries and provide a secure and transparent framework for cross-border trade.

Identity Verification and KYC

Decentralized identity verification protocols enable efficient and secure Know Your Customer (KYC) processes, eliminating the need for repetitive identity verification for each cross-border transaction. This enhances security, reduces compliance costs, and simplifies the onboarding process for businesses engaging in cross-border trade.

Challenges and Considerations

Regulatory Compliance

Regulatory compliance remains a crucial consideration for DeFi in cross-border trade. As DeFi operates across borders, it needs to adhere to various local regulations related to money laundering, sanctions, and consumer protection. Developing clear regulatory frameworks that foster innovation while ensuring compliance is essential for the widespread adoption of DeFi in cross-border trade.

Scalability and Interoperability

DeFi protocols need to address scalability and interoperability challenges to accommodate the volume of cross-border trade transactions. Scalability solutions, such as layer 2 protocols and cross-chain interoperability, are being developed to enhance the capacity and efficiency of DeFi networks.

Volatility and Risk Management

Cryptocurrencies, which form the backbone of DeFi crypto, are known for their price volatility. Businesses engaged in cross-border trade need to consider risk management strategies, such as hedging mechanisms and stablecoins, to mitigate the impact of price volatility on their transactions.

User Adoption and Education

For DeFi to realize its potential in cross-border trade, user adoption and education are crucial. Businesses and individuals need to understand the benefits and mechanics of DeFi, as well as the risks and best practices associated with using decentralized finance in cross-border transactions.

Geopolitical and Legal Factors

Geopolitical factors, such as cross-border regulations, trade policies, and international cooperation, can impact the adoption and expansion of DeFi in cross-border trade. Collaboration among governments, regulatory bodies, and industry stakeholders is necessary to address legal challenges and promote the integration of DeFi into existing trade frameworks.
